Series LECP6 controller has two available modes for the setting software and teaching box.  In the easy mode, the operation can be started by only setting the speed, position, etc.  Using the normal mode allows a further detailed setup.  A few of the main functions of the LECP6 controller are actuator control, specified force operation, separated power supply, and returning the actuator
